Having problem with a book format

Hello,
I'm having problems with a book being too wide to fit on the screen of my eReader (Sony 505). The book is Seaborn, and is available as a free download from here:

http://www.saltwaterwitch.com/freeseaborn.php

The version I am downloading is the html one. Even in Calibre, after converting to EPUB, the text is too wide for Calibre's built in viewer (unless I expand the width a large amount). Is the a problem with the book itself, or is it a setting/issue with Calibre?

I'm having problems with a book being too wide to fit on the screen of my eReader (Sony 505).
@Kovid - The creator of this book set two <div> tags

1. <div style="width:650px;">

2. <div style="width:700px;">

Since this is wider then the PRS-505 and most other ereaders the resultant conversion to epub set a width wider then the screen. In thousands of books this is the first one I ran into like this. Since it is literally 1 in 1000s it may not be worth the effort but is there some way to limit or remove all "too wide" width attributes? This was not a table.

It seems like the limits of mobi causes these tags to be ignored or removed in a conversion to mobi.

It's certainly possible to remove width settings on tags (or at least reduce them to the screen width of the output profile). Open a ticket for it with a sample and I will get to it when I have the time.

Odds are that this is because an online pdftohtml utility was used, I've seen a few that create more accurate output than what Calibre's current pdftohtml can do, but they use a lot of hardcoded divs like these to maintain the original layouts more precisely (unfortunately simultaneously killing reflow)

Yeah I've seen that (actually calibre's pdftohtml can do that as well, it doesn't, because I am interested in reflowing PDFs not making reproducing them in HTML). All those online converters probably use the same pdftohtml from poppler that calibre does.
